CONGENITAL HEART ALLIANCE OF CINCINNATI To inspire heartfelt hope in patients and families impacted by congenital heart defects, as well as the medical practitioners that care for them, through the funding of groundbreaking research, global collaboration, and holistic well-being initiatives.
CONGENITAL HEART ALLIANCE OF CINCINNATI has received 24 grants from 17 known foundation funders. Revenue increased from $265,656 in 2022 to $630,042 in 2023. Most recent reported revenue: $630,042.
